Job summary

CS Group USA seeks an Avionics Hardware Architect to lead architecture, design, and certification of safety-critical avionics systems. You will define complete hardware solutions from requirements through certification, collaborating with systems and software teams.

The role emphasizes DO-254 compliance, end-to-end hardware development, and mentoring engineering teams. Travel of ~2–6 weeks annually is expected.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ree in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, Aerospace Engineering, or related field.
  • Strong avionics hardware development experience.
  • Extensive hands‑on 12+ years of experience with DO-254 certification programs.
  • Experience architecting complex avionics hardware systems throughout the product lifecycle.
  • Strong understanding of: Airborne Electronic Hardware (AEH), FPGA and digital hardware development, Hardware/Software Interfacing, Systems engineering methodologies.
  • Excellent communication and technical leadership skills.
  • U.S. citizenship is required. Dual citizenship should be disclosed.
  • Able to travel approximately two to six weeks in a year.

Responsibilities

  • Architect end-to-end avionics hardware systems from concept through certification and production.
  • Collaborate across systems, hardware, software, verification, and certification teams.
  • Lead airborne electronic hardware development activities in compliance with DO-254.
  • Support certification audits and regulatory compliance activities.
  • Able to assess and advise on the application of COTS in alignment with AC 20-152A
  • Able to define interfacing between Hardware and FPGA.
  • Able to define interfacing between Software and FPGA.
  • Interpret PCB/CBA design considerations and constraints.
  • Support definition and allocation of system-level and software requirements.
  • Design and implement solutions for FPGA, ASIC, board-level, and embedded hardware efforts.
  • Conduct architecture reviews, technical assessments, and trade studies.
  • Drive requirements traceability, verification planning, and validation activities.
  • Mentor engineering teams and provide technical leadership.
